Uploaded image for project: 'Minecraft: Java Edition'
  1. Minecraft: Java Edition
  2. MC-137125

Phantoms at high elevations will try to fly down after attacking the player instead of up

    XMLWordPrintable

    Details

    • Type: Bug
    • Status: Reopened
    • Resolution: Unresolved
    • Affects Version/s: Minecraft 1.13.1
    • Fix Version/s: None
    • Labels:
      None
    • Confirmation Status:
      Unconfirmed
    • Category:
      (Unassigned)

      Description

      This is essentially just MC-125252 except that it only affects phantoms attacking players at high elevations. I'm not sure what constitutes "high" elevations, but the behaviour is consistently bugged at about y=96, y=187 and y=256. It works fine for me at y=32 and below.

      To be clear, the issue is that after phantoms swoop at the player, they are supposed to fly back up and gain some altitude before swooping at the player again. Instead, they just nosedive into the ground and hang around there doing a faceplant for awhile before eventually flying back up.

      If you use "data get entity" to check the value of their AY tag (The y coordinate they are trying to hang around), you'll notice that it is above the player initially, goes up (For some reason?) when they decide to attack the player, and goes down again after they swoop. In the case of high elevations, it goes too far down, as in far down below the ground too far, which is what's making them faceplant into the ground constantly, because they're trying to fly through it.

        Attachments

          Activity

            People

            • Assignee:
              Unassigned
              Reporter:
              avantir_yihn Avantir_Yihn
            • Votes:
              2 Vote for this issue
              Watchers:
              3 Start watching this issue

              Dates

              • Created:
                Updated: